Betty's Obituary

Betty E. Pysher, 92, of Bangor, PA, passed away peacefully at her residence on Sunday, September 21st, 2025. Born on May 16, 1933, in East Stroudsburg, PA, she was the daughter of the late Arthur and Thelma (Sergant) Ackerman. Betty was the beloved widow of Arthur Pysher, who passed...
